Gyeongbokgung is the grandest royal palace of the Joseon Dynasty, showcasing traditional Korean architecture and beautiful courtyards. You can watch the colorful guard-changing ceremony and imagine royal life surrounded by mountains and historic gates.
Bukchon Hanok Village is a historic neighborhood filled with traditional Korean houses, called hanok, still used as homes, galleries, and guesthouses. Narrow alleys, tiled roofs, and views of both mountains and the modern city make it feel like an open-air museum.
Insadong is a cultural street famous for traditional tea houses, antique shops, and art galleries selling Korean crafts. It’s a great place to buy souvenirs like calligraphy, pottery, and handmade accessories while experiencing old Seoul vibes.
Ikseon-dong is a trendy area where renovated hanok houses now host stylish cafes, small boutiques, and unique restaurants. The cozy alleys mix old architecture with modern design, making it perfect for photos and café-hopping.
Starfield Library in COEX Mall is a stunning open public library with giant 13-meter-high bookshelves in the middle of a shopping mall. Its bright space, dramatic book walls, and art installations make it a popular spot for reading, relaxing, and taking iconic photos in Gangnam.
